Output efb34373460855ecc022486f755b75215b8b4a3ee9148007da7344e42a418341:115

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 45bf15fdcff6ade00eaded0f8d8ea144abad607a
address
bc1qgkl3tlw076k7qr4da58cmr4pgj466cr6fk7u83
transaction
efb34373460855ecc022486f755b75215b8b4a3ee9148007da7344e42a418341